COLUMBIA, S.C. — A 4-year-old girl is dead after she fell over a seventh-floor railing at a hotel in South Carolina, authorities said.

According to WIS and WYFF, the incident occurred about 2 a.m. Saturday at an Embassy Suites in Columbia. Officials identified the victim as Maiya Caughman, the 4-year-old daughter of a hotel employee, WIS reported.

The Richland County Coroner’s Office and Columbia police continue to investigate the case. If you have information about the incident, call 803-576-1799.

Columbia police said foul play is not suspected in the girl’s death, according to WYFF.
